spring后台捕获404

解決Spring MVC 中 404 error code 不起作用 2015-10-01

問題在Spring MVC應用程序中,404 error code 被合適的配置.web.xml文件中配置如下所示: 文件: web.xml            mvc-dispatcher         org.springframework.web.servlet.DispatcherServlet         1              mvc-dispatcher         *.htm        //...        404     /WEB-INF/pages/

spring mvc 總結 2015-09-28

spring mvc 總結
一.前言: 大家好,Spring3 MVC是非常優秀的MVC框架,由其是在3.0版本發布後,現在有越來越多的團隊選擇了Spring3 MVC了.Spring3 MVC結構簡單,應了那句話簡單就是美,而且他強大不失靈活,效能也很優秀. 官方的下載網址是:http://www.springsource.org/download   (本文使用是的Spring 3.0.5版本)   ...

Creating a REST API with Spring Boot and MongoDB 2015-09-28

Spring Boot is an opinionated framework that simplifies the development of Spring applications. It frees us from the slavery of complex configuration files and helps us to create standalone Spring applications that don't need an external servlet cont

Spring Security教程之自定義Spring Security默認的403頁面 2015-09-28

Spring Security教程之自定義Spring Security默認的403頁面
在最新的Spring Security教程-Spring Security實現訪問控制教程中,如果沒有授權的用戶訪問加密的頁面,默認的403頁面就會展示 在本次教程中,我們教你兩種自定義Spring Security 默認的403頁面的方法 1.使用access-denied-handler標簽 最簡單的方法就是使用access-denied-handler標簽,在" ...

Spring MVC 系統異常處理方式及效能對比 2015-09-28

大部分公司所用的Spring框架版本是3.1版本以下,所以今天暫時總結3.1版本的Spring-MVC異常處理方式.一.Spring MVC處理異常有3種方式: (1)使用Spring-MVC提供的SimpleMappingExceptionResolver: (2)實現Spring的異常處理接口HandlerExceptionResolver 自定義自己的異常處理器: (3)使用@ExceptionHandler注解實現異常處理: 二.分別介紹這三種異常處理的實現方式:(1)使用SimpleM

Spring Security3第三章第二部分翻譯退出功能的實現 2015-09-29

Spring Security3第三章第二部分翻譯退出功能的實現
理解退出功能術語退出(Logout)指的是用戶使其安全session失效的一種操作.一般來說,用戶在退出後,將會被重定向到站點的非安全保護的界面.讓我們在站點的頁頭部分添加一個"Log Out"的鏈接,並再次訪問站點以了解其如何實現功能的.正如我們在第二章中討論的那樣,Spring Security將會監視一些特殊的URL,這些URL將會觸發過濾器鏈中的一個 ...

Spring MVC 處理靜態資源文件 2015-09-29

一.問題:Spring MVC 處理靜態資源文件  1.以下情況需要先了解  1.1 如果你的DispatcherServlet攔截 *.do這樣的URL,就不存在訪問不到靜態資源的問題.如果你DispatcherServlet攔截"/",攔截了所有的請求,同時對*.js,*.jpg的訪問也就被攔截了.目的:可以正常訪問靜態文件,不要找不到靜態文件報404 1.2如果出現下面的錯誤,可能是沒有配置<mvc:annotation-driven />的原因. 報錯WARNING

Spring MVC 學習筆記二:@RequestMapping用法詳解 2015-09-29

Spring MVC 學習筆記二:@RequestMapping用法詳解
一.@RequestMapping 簡介在Spring MVC 中使用 @RequestMapping 來映射請求,也就是通過它來指定控制器可以處理哪些URL請求,相當于Servlet中在web.xml中配置<servlet>     <servlet-name>servletName</servlet-name>     <servl ...

解決Spring @MVC DispatcherServlet綁定多種URL模式時遇到的問題 2015-09-30

Spring MVC使用過程中遇到了這樣一個問題,web.xml有如下的配置,注意兩個url-pattern是兩種不同的url模式,*.html主要是處理一般的頁面請求,而/file/view/*主要是用于文件下載,因爲通過response設置下載文件名和文件contentType太過麻煩,所以用了個取巧的方法把文件名作爲url的一部分,由于文件後綴有很多種,就沒法單靠*.html攔截.<!-- Spring MVC前端處理器 --> <servlet>     <servl

WebService之在 Web 容器中使用 Spring + CXF 發布 基于 SOAP 的WS 2015-09-30

WebService之在 Web 容器中使用 Spring + CXF 發布 基于 SOAP 的WS
Web Service,即"Web 服務",簡寫爲 WS.那麽服務有服務需求方和提供服務方,顧名思義,提供服務方對外發布服務,而服務需求方則調用服務提供方發布的服務.WS 其實就是建立在 HTTP 協定上實現異構系統通訊的工具,例如:可在 PHP 系統中調用 Java 系統對外發布的 WS,獲取 Java 系統中的數據,或者把數據推送到 Java 系統中.J ...

Spring Shiro JSP頁面Session管理 2015-09-30

問題描述: 在進行web程序開發時(專案采用spring+hibernate+shiro),shiro默認采用web容器的httpSession來管理會話,如果將sessionMode配置成native即shiro實現的容器無關的session,在web.xml中如果配置errorpage如404,401,403,500等錯誤頁面.如果錯誤頁面是jsp頁面,如果發生上述(404,401,403,500等)錯誤,伺服器將轉向該頁面,但再訪問其它正常的頁面時,伺服器會要求你再進行登錄,這時用sess

Spring MVC 控制訪問靜態資源 2015-09-30

如何訪問到靜態的文件,如jpg,js,css? 整理自:http://www.cnblogs.com/weipeng/archive/2012/03/27/2420009.html#2562500 如何你的DispatcherServlet攔截 *.do這樣的URL,就不存在訪問不到靜態資源的問題.如果你的DispatcherServlet攔截"/",攔截了所有的請求,同時對*.js,*.jpg的訪問也就被攔截了.目的:可以正常訪問靜態文件,不要找不到靜態文件報404. 方案一:激活T

Spring 3 MVC深入研究轉 2015-09-30

Spring 3 MVC深入研究轉
一.前言:大家好,Spring3 MVC是非常優秀的MVC框架,由其是在3.0版本發布後,現在有越來越多的團隊選擇了Spring3 MVC了.Spring3 MVC結構簡單,應了那句話簡單就是美,而且他強大不失靈活,效能也很優秀.官方的下載網址是:http://www.springsource.org/download   (本文使用是的Spring 3.0.5版本)Strut ...

學習spring必須java基礎知識-Http報文 2015-09-30

學習spring必須java基礎知識-Http報文
引用 學習Web開發不好好學習HTTP報文,將會"打拳不練功,到老一場空",你花在犯迷糊上的時間比你沉下心來學習HTTP的時間肯定會多很多. HTTP請求報文解剖 HTTP請求報文由3部分組成(請求行+請求頭+請求體):  下面是一個實際的請求報文:  ①是請求方法,GET和POST是最常見的HTTP方法,除此以外還包括DELETE.HEAD.OPTIONS ...

spring + struts2整合問題 2015-09-30

這次朋友找我幫忙給配置一天spring + struts2整合的框架.說到struts2,還是要回歸到大學的時候,畢業後,做了一點struts1,然後就一直在做springmvc了.這次配置中,也複習了struts2,當然也遇到了一些問題. 1. 配置的時候,載入了spring的listener(org.springframework.web.context.ContextLoaderListener),配置了struts2的核心filter(org.apache.struts2.dispatc
一周排行
  • 除 .$ ^ { [ ( | ) * + ? \ 外,其他字符與自身匹配.但是其中並未注明這些字符應該匹配爲什麽字符.爲了方便自己以後查閱,也爲了方便網友搜索我就寫在這裏了.點的轉義:. ==> \\u002E ...
  • function get000($time){ return $time-date('O')*36-$time%86400; } $time=time(); echo get000($time); 解釋: date( ...
  •       泛型for在循環過程內部保存了疊代器函數.實際上他保存著3個值:一個疊代器函數.一個恒定狀態和一個控制變量.泛型for的語法如下:   for <var-list> in <exp-li ...
  • top
    1. Oracle數據庫   SELECT * FROM TABLE1 WHERE ROWNUM<=N2.DB2數據庫 SELECT * ROW_NUMBER() OVER(ORDER BY COL1 DESC ...
  • saltstack實戰-1
          有一批redhat6.5的機器,打算使用saltstack來管理,雖然salt ...
  • 在easyui中combobox載入數據時,有時候需要根據不同情況,載入不同數據,這些數據還可能需要在頁面上先處理,這樣可以讓通過combobox載入數組來載入數據.$("#id").combob ...
  • 1. 下載安裝文件 xxxx.dmg 官方版即可2. 下載破解文件amtlib.framework      photoshop cs6:  http://pan.baidu.com/s/1dDkvQSx      ...
  • 1.爲何我認爲netlink要比procfs和sysfs更好? 答曰:基于文件系統的方案好處在于文件系統是“設置即所見”,缺點也正在于這種所見即所得的特性 ,由于文件系統的管理目前是基于用戶的,就算爲sysfs/pr ...
  • web知識S2SH框架 1.struts1和struts2詳細流程與區別 2.servlet工作原理 3.jsp的四個作用域:page.request.session和application的區別 4.JSP九大對象 ...